BREAKING: Akeredolu returns after 3-month medical trip abroad

Ondo State governor, Oluwarotimi Akeredolu has return to the country on Thursday after spending three-month medical trip to Germany.
He was said to have arrived his Ibadan residence to rest before proceeding to Ondo State.
The governor’s health was degenerating at the time he left for medical treatment, thus raising concerns at the government quarters especially among his State Executive Council.
It was learnt late Thursday that members of the State Executive Council of Ondo State have been asked to meet the governor in his Ibadan residence on Friday in solidarity.
The Deputy governor of the State who has been acting in the absence of Akeredolu is expected to brief the governor as well as members of his cabinet.
Akeredolu may spend more weeks in Ibadan before his final resumption.
It is recalled that Ondo State House of Assembly approved a medical leave for him before he travelled out.
A viral picture of the Governor inside the airplane he boarded has surfaced online.
A top government source confirmed to vanguard that the governor has arrived the country and would meet with his EXCO members on Friday in lbadan.
According to the source, “Yes I can confirm to you that the Eagle has landed and his executive members are meeting with him on Friday at his residence in lbadan.
“The governor would received briefing from them led by his Deputy, Lucky Ayedatiwa.
“He would be staying for some time in lbadan before resuming fully for work.
“The governor would write to the state House of Assembly before resuming from duties.”
